Abstract :
Collaborative virtual environment (CVE) systems support many users to share a virtual world and to do collaborative work and multiple-server architectures are widely used in which multiple servers are deployed and each server handles a partition of the virtual world. One of the key issues in the design of scalable CVE systems based on the multiple-server architecture is partitioning problem. In this paper, a task-based clustering method is proposed for solving the partitioning problem in CVE systems. Because of the uncertainty of the number of users in the CVE system, using the task-based clustering method, the virtual world is divided into the collaborative task areas according to the current number of users in the CVE system and each collaborative task area is assigned to a server. Though several experiments, the effectiveness of our proposed method is shown.
